The ingredients needed to make Chicken loves coconut milk and rice:
  1. Take 1/2 cup rice
  2. Make ready 5 piece mushroms
  3. Make ready 1 large chicken breast
  4. Get 2/3 cup coconut milk
  5. Take 1 tbsp lemon juice
  6. Take 1 pinch salt

Instructions to make Chicken loves coconut milk and rice:
  1. Boil the rice for 10 minutes then drain the water.
  2. Cut the mushroms and put then in the hot pan with some salt
  3. Cut the chicken breast small pieces and mix it in a bowl with a little salt, the lemon juice and 5 tablespoons of coconut milk and place it in the pan with the mushroms for 3-4 minutes
  4. Add to the pan the coconut milk and the rice and mix well and let it boil on medium heat for 10 minutes then high heat so that the excess liquit to evaporate and done.
